The 43-Day Queue That Isn't Buying Pressure

Over the past seven days, roughly 2.5 million ETH has been parked in Ethereum's staking entry queue, waiting up to forty-three days for activation. If you've spent any time on Crypto Twitter, you've seen this framed as unambiguously bullish: institutions accumulating through a bear market, supply getting locked away, a liquidity squeeze waiting to detonate. The staking-supply-squeeze narrative has become one of the most durable refrains of this cycle, and the queue data appears to confirm it. But code is law, and people are the protocol. The people who just upgraded Ethereum changed what this queue actually measures. The question isn't whether the 2.5 million ETH is real โ€” it is. The question is whether it represents what you think it represents. Based on my audit experience across multiple staking ecosystems, the gap between aggregate on-chain data and its economic meaning grows wider with every protocol upgrade. Let's start with the machinery. Ethereum's consensus layer deliberately throttles validator entry and exit speeds. A per-epoch activation limit means that when staking demand surges past the quota, a backlog forms. The Dencun upgrade set the daily activation quota to approximately 57,600 ETH โ€” a deliberate speed limit preventing validator set inflation from spiraling out of control. That quota is the single most important number for understanding the queue, and almost nobody outside core developer circles talks about it. Then Pectra arrived. EIP-7251 raised the maximum effective balance from 32 ETH to 2,048 ETH and introduced auto-compounding: validators can now reinvest rewards without exiting and re-entering. For large operators like Lido, Coinbase, and Kraken, this is transformative. They can scale staked exposure by topping up existing validators instead of spawning new ones. The queue no longer primarily reflects the birth of new validators. Here's the detail almost every commentary has missed: even a 1 ETH top-up to an existing validator consumes a queue slot identical to a brand-new validator. The protocol does not distinguish between a fresh 32 ETH commitment and a custodial giant adding pocket change to an existing position. Thomas Brunner, head of custody and staking at Sygnum Bank, is essentially pointing at this design blind spot โ€” the queue has become a mixing bowl of new demand, internal reallocation, and compounding mechanics, and the protocol gives us no way to separate the ingredients. When Brunner warns that the entry queue cannot be read as pure demand, he's pointing at a structural reality that most staking dashboards obscure. The backlog contains three distinct flows: genuinely new capital entering the ecosystem, existing validators executing top-ups, and rewards being compounded automatically. Only the first is a direct measure of fresh buying pressure. The other two are internal capital movements โ€” wealth being reshuffled within the system rather than crossing its borders. This distinction matters more than most people realize. If even a third of the current queue consists of top-ups and compounding by existing institutional operators, the "forty-three days of overwhelming demand" narrative collapses into something far more modest: a bottleneck in how Ethereum processes validator balance changes. The queue length tells you more about transaction processing design than about market conviction. The deeper problem is that Dencun's quota was calibrated for a world that no longer exists. The upgrade team set the daily activation limit to control validator set growth โ€” a reasonable concern when every validator represented 32 ETH of new infrastructure. But Pectra's 2,048 ETH ceiling breaks that assumption. A single operator can now absorb as much stake as 64 full validators without creating any new infrastructure, yet the quota still counts each top-up against the same daily allowance. The speed limit remains, but the traffic has changed lanes. What was designed as a brake on exponential node growth now functions primarily as a toll booth on capital efficiency. Ethereum's staking queue has become the same kind of obscured aggregate โ€” except the stakes are now measured in tens of billions of dollars. The exit queue tells a cleaner story. Right now, it sits nearly empty. Almost nobody is unstaking. Brunner's framework โ€” that the exit queue reflects true conviction better than the entry queue โ€” carries real analytical weight. People who hold through a bear market and decline to exit are making an affirmative choice. The absence of exits is a higher-quality signal than the presence of ambiguous entries. โ€” Root: DeFi Summer taught me that the most informative signal in any market structure is often the flow that doesn't happen. But that signal carries a shadow. With 41.2 million ETH staked, roughly 33.8% of total supply is locked in the consensus layer. That's the second-largest use of ETH after plain hodling, and it sits uncomfortably close to the 33% threshold where a coalition of validators could theoretically disrupt finality. Lido's market share, hovering around 28-30% of staked ETH, approaches a level that should make anyone committed to decentralization deeply uncomfortable. The community spent years debating the dangers of mining pools. We appear to be sleepwalking into a staking equivalent. Pectra amplifies this concern. Auto-compounding disproportionately rewards large operators with sophisticated treasury management. Retail stakers who lock 32 ETH and let rewards accumulate cannot easily replicate the compounding efficiency of a Coinbase or a Lido node operator. Wealth concentrates not through yield alone, but through operational efficiency that the protocol has now codified into its core mechanics. We didn't design Ethereum's staking queue to favor the largest players. But EIP-7251, pursued in the name of capital efficiency, has quietly tilted the playing field. Governance isn't merely about who votes โ€” it's about how protocol parameters shape who can participate effectively. The queue mechanics were set before Pectra. The interaction between the two was never thoroughly stress-tested for concentration risk. The core developers who designed Dencun's quota were optimizing for validator set growth. They were not optimizing for a world where large custodians could move hundreds of thousands of ETH through the queue in 1 ETH increments. Consider also the supply dynamics. A forty-three-day entry wait means queued capital is committed but not yet earning. That's a meaningful opportunity cost when staking yields hover around 3-4% annualized. The fact that institutions continue accepting that wait โ€” Brunner notes they haven't stopped staking despite weak price action โ€” does suggest conviction. But the queue cannot distinguish between genuine new commitment and institutions shifting assets between staking vehicles for tax optimization or regulatory positioning. Compare this to competing networks and the picture sharpens. Solana runs roughly 65% staked with yields closer to 6-8%, but much of that yield is inflationary dilution rather than genuine protocol revenue. Ethereum's staking yield derives significantly from transaction fees and MEV โ€” real economic activity rather than monetary expansion. Under EIP-1559's burn mechanism, the network can even operate as net deflationary during active periods. That quality explains why a Swiss bank's custody arm quietly accumulates through a bear market while retail sentiment collapses: the yield is lower, but it's real. Here's where I push back on Brunner's framework itself. The near-empty exit queue is reassuring only if you believe it captures all exit pressure. It doesn't. A substantial portion of institutional staking flows through liquid staking derivatives โ€” stETH and its cousins. These can be sold on secondary markets in real time without ever touching the validator exit queue. An institution can appear to hold its staked position while quietly reducing exposure through derivative markets. The empty exit queue doesn't rule out this silent supply; it merely fails to measure it. Nor should we ignore the asymmetry. Forty-three days to enter, nearly zero days to exit โ€” this is a bet on one-directional market sentiment. If macro conditions deteriorate and validators rush for the door, the queue inverts within weeks. The market currently prices that scenario at zero probability. That is precisely when it becomes most likely. โ€” Root: The 2022 Bear Market taught me that structures which look the strongest are often the first to break. The staking queue isn't a simple bull signal, and the exit queue isn't a simple confidence meter. What we're witnessing is a transition from validator-count expansion to per-validator scale expansion โ€” a shift that favors large operators, obscures true demand signals, and concentrates influence at the exact moment Ethereum can least afford it. Watch the exit queue. But watch the liquid staking derivative markets even harder. Code is law, but people โ€” and their derivative positions โ€” are the protocol.
